I do agree that effective moderation is necessary. That doesn't mean that it has to be in any way heavy-handed but anyone causing trouble and disruption, behaving in any other than a gentlemanly fashion, does need dealing with promptly. Without that we end up with the sort of situation we can see all too often on the SnuffBox mailing list. I don't think anyone is calling for all messages to be vetted before they go "live" but rather to have the possibility of dealing with messages and members as required. This, in my view, requires more than one moderator, so that there is no significant down time, with nobody at the helm.
I own and/or co-moderate quite a few mailing lists (hobby-related but nothing to do with snuff), a couple of them quite large. All have more than one moderator and in all of them abuse and trouble making is dealt with very promptly, making them friendly and sociable places to "hang out". The net result is that such problems are thankfully very uncommon and rarely do I find I or the others mods have to wield the big stick. I don't see an internet based forum like this being any different to an email list in that respect.
Ideally, once Alex is back it would be great if he could appoint two or three co-moderators, preferably from all around the world so that the time zone problem is covered - say, another one in Europe, one in the Americas and one in the Far East or Australasia. I do hope he takes that step as without it we will eventually see existing members dropping out as the forum becomes increasingly dominated by the sort of behaviour we have seen on occasions of late.
